The second week of September the wife and I drove down to California for a much needed vacation for just the two of us for a week. No kids on this one :chuckle: Made it to the park for a long day. That place is incredible. The weather was kind of crummy that day, but it was still fun. Pretty much made it to all the attractions. We logged on just over 2400 miles on the trip total. Here are a couple pics. El Capitan is insane. 3000 vertical feet. To show how big it really is, look closely at the middle and you can see climbers hanging off the face. No thanks!!
